Output 10babb84b095771c6733fe34b3f4f33eb6db3e704a78a05ed5b4b89127441133:0

value
2578780
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b8b3711146a332933ed8c74fc7dee6c3a9f38cdf OP_EQUAL
address
3JXdDfbrFkBwYJLaoUUrtJcz1YyjGdyHM3
transaction
10babb84b095771c6733fe34b3f4f33eb6db3e704a78a05ed5b4b89127441133
spent
true